Position Purpose The DC Area Supervisor leads an hourly team and influences the entire distribution team to do the fast‑paced work required to run the distribution center as efficiently, safely and productively as possible. This role will handle management responsibilities for the team members under his/her supervision, ensuring prompt, efficient and accurate handling of merchandise. It also involves hiring, evaluation, development, discipline, and termination of hourly associates. The position has management responsibility for 20 to 30 hourly associates.

Key Responsibilities

45% Managing Process: Ensures all operations procedures are followed effectively, and recommends needed changes to Operations Manager and/or Assistant General Manager. Evaluates and analyzes current work methods and recommends ways to eliminate inefficiencies.

25% Coaching and Developing Associates: Guides associates in daily operations, monitors productivity, safety, service, and quality. Responsible for training, coaching, and feedback of hourly associates, and performs regular evaluations based on factual data and observations. Resolves associate relations issues; responsible for hiring, compensation, discipline, and terminations within the department. Investigates operational errors to determine cause and recommend corrective action.

15% Drives Results: Maintains inventory accuracy and control; reviews reports to identify areas of improvement for key metrics including productivity, accuracy, quality and expense.

15% Business Planning: Coordinates and monitors operations to ensure performance production rates are consistent with business plan and pattern, reducing irregularities and damages. Reviews reports and business metrics to analyze and plan staffing needs for optimum department operations.

Additional Responsibilities: Other duties as assigned by Operations Manager, Assistant General Manager or General Manager.

Direct Manager / Direct Reports

This position typically reports to the Operations Manager.

Accountable for direct supervision of the work activities of others. Plans, monitors and reviews the work of subordinates; may include supervising a shift or coordinating multiple work groups. Makes recommendations concerning selection, termination, performance appraisal and professional development.
